Follow these steps for perfect results
water
sugar
jello
any flavor
lemonade
pineapple juice
Boil water and sugar in a saucepan for 3 to 5 minutes to create a simple syrup.
Add jello powder to the hot syrup and stir until completely dissolved.
Divide the jello mixture evenly into two gallon jars.
Add lemonade concentrate and pineapple juice to each jar.
Fill each jar with water, ensuring to leave some space at the top for stirring.
Stir the punch well in each jar to ensure all ingredients are combined.
Refrigerate the punch for at least 30 minutes, or until chilled, before ser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of sugar to your liking.
Use different flavors of jello for variety.
Add sliced fruit for a more festive look.
